摘要

It is one of the most important issues that constructing better Knowledge-Based System (KBS) to fulfill an efficient adaptive scheduling in the complex manufacturing system. A approach for developing the KBS for adaptive scheduling, using the Unified Modeling Language (UML) is presented. It employed UML to describe the system analysis, system design and system implementation of KBS, so various views were built up to explore the static structure and dynamic behavior of KBS. It also used Object Constraint Language (OCL) to exactly illustrate the constraints of class in the system design. Finally a practical application is given to validate the feasibility of the proposed method.
